Product Category: Exterior Doors Product Sub -Category: Swinging Door Assemblies Compliance Method: State Product Approval (1)(d) Product Name: Design Pro / Smooth Pro Fiberglass impact Approved Glazed Doors For use in the High Velocity Hurricane Zone (HVHZ) 3'-0" X 6'-8" (Nominal) 3'-0" X 8'-0" (Nominal) D ate : 11/15/2017 Report No: 4438.1 Scope: This is a Product Evaluation Report issued by Hermes F. Norero, P.E. (FL # 73778) for JELD-WEN inc. based on Method 1d of the Florida Department of Business and Professional Regulation - Florida Building Commission. Limits of Use: Hermes F. Norero, P.E. does not have nor will acquire financial interest in the company manufacturing or distributing the product or in any other entity involved in the approval process of the product named herein. This product has been evaluated for use in locations adhering to the current Florida Building Code. See Installation Instructions A010872, signed and sealed by Hermes F. Norero, P.E. (FL # 73778) for specific use parameters. 1. This product has been evaluated and is in compliance with the current Florida Building Code, including the "High Velocity Hurricane Zone" (HVHZ). 2. Product anchors shall be as listed and spaced as shown on details. Anchor embedment into substrate material shall be beyond wall dressing or stucco. 3. When used in areas requiring wind borne debris protection this product complies with Chapter 16 of the current Florida Building Code and does not require an impact resistant covering. 4. Site conditions that deviate from the details of drawing A010872 require further engineering analysis by a licensed engineer or registered architect. See Installation Instructions A010872 for size and design pressure limitations. Hermes F. Norero, P.E. Florida No. 73778 Page 2 of 4 BUILDING DROPS Date: 11J15/2017 A Perfect Solution in Every Drop! Current NDA for SGP Interlayer by DuPont (SentryGlas by Kuraray America) Installation: 1. Approved anchor types and substrates areas follows: Through Frame Installation: A. For two by (2X) wood buck substrate (Min. S.G. = 0.55), use i#10 Wood Screw type installation anchors of sufficient length to achieve a minimum embedment of 1.50" into the wood substrate. B. For concrete (Min. fc = 3000 psi) or masonry (Conforms to ASTM C90) substrate where one by (1X), non-structural, wood bucking is employed, use 3/16" diameter 1TW Tapcon or%" Elco Ultracon type concrete screw anchors of sufficient length to achieve minimum embedment of 1.25" into concrete or masonry. C. For concrete (Min. f'c = 3000 psi) or masonry (Conforms to ASTM C90) substrate where wood bucking is NOT employed, use 3/16" diameter ITW Tapcon or X~" Elco Ultracon type concrete screw anchors of sufficient length to achieve minimum embedment of 1.25" into concrete or masonry. Refer to Installation Instructions (A010872) for anchor spacing and more details of the installation requirements. Design Pressure: Refer to Installation Instructions (A010872) for design pressures based on size & configuration of door units. Hermes F. Norero, P.E. FOR ANCHORING THROUGH FRAME INTO WOOD FRAMING OR 2X BUCK USE #10 WOOD SCREWS WITH SUFFICIENT LENGTH TO ACHIEVE A 1 114" MINIMUM EMBEDMENT INTO SUBSTRATE WITH 1/2" MINIMUM EDGE DISTANCE. LOCATE ANCHORS AS SHOWN BELOW. 2. FOR ANCHORING THROUGH FRAME INTO MASONRYICONCRETE USE 3116" TAPCONS WITH SUFFICIENT LENGTH TO ACHIEVE A 1 114" MINIMUM EMBEDMENT INTO SUBSTRATE WITH 2 112" MINIMUM EDGE DISTANCE. LOCATE ANCHORS AS SHOWN BELOW. 3. FOR ANCHORING THROUGH FRAME INTO METAL STRUCTURE USE #10 SMS OR SELF DRILLING SCREWS WITH SUFFICIENT LENGTH TO ACHIEVE 3 THREADS MINIMUM BEYOND STRUCTURE INTERIOR WALL WITH 112" MINIMUM EDGE DISTANCE. LOCATE ANCHORS AS SHOWN BELOW. 4. ALL FASTENERS TO BE CORROSION RESISTANT. 5. INSTALLATION ANCHORS SHALL BE INSTALLED IN ACCORDANCE WITH ANCHOR MANUFACTURER'S INSTALLATION INSTRUCTIONS AND ANCHORS SHALL NOT BE USED IN SUBSTRATES WITH STRENGTHS LESS THAN THE MINIMUM STRENGTH SPECIFIED BELOW: A. WOOD: MINIMUM SPECIFIC GRAVITY OF G=0.42 B. CONCRETE: MINIMUM COMPRESSIVE STRENGTH OF 2,000 PSI. C. MASONRY: HOLLOW/FILLED BLOCK PER ASTM C90 WITH Fm=2,OOOPSI MINIMUM. D. METAL STRUCTURE: STE=EL 18GA (.048") FY=33KSI1FU=52KSI OR ALUMINUM 6063-T5 FU=30KS1 .052" THICK MINIMUM 6. ANCHOR LOCATIONS SHOWN IN THIS DOCUMENT ARE THE MINIMUM REQUIRED FOR THE DESCRIBED PRODUCT EXPOSED AT THE DESIGN PRESSURE INDICATED HEREIN. 2of2 Luis R. Lomas P -E. Lewisville NC, 27023 434-688-0609 Rliomas@Irlomaspe. com Manufacturer: MI Windows and Doors LLC 1900 Lakeside Parkway Flower Mound, TX 75028 Product Line: Series 1620 SH Impact - 52"x75" Engineering Evaluation Report Report No.: 513921 Compliance: The above mentioned product has been evaluated for compliance with the requirements of the Florida Department of Business and Professional Regulation for Statewide Acceptance per Rule 61G20-3.005 method 1(a). The product listed herein complies with requirements of the current Florida Building Code. Supporting Technical Documentation: 1. Approval documents: drawing numbers 08-03042, prepared, signed and sealed by Luis Roberto Lomas P.E. 2. Report No.: G1518.01-109- 47 signed by Timothy J. McGill Architectural Testing, Inc., York PA. AAMAIWDMA/CSA 101/i.S.2/A440-08 Design pressure: ±50.13psf Water penetration resistance 7.52psf 3. Report No.: 61518.02-109- 47 signed by Timothy J. McGill Architectural Testing, Inc., York PA. AAMA 506-11 ASTM E1886-05 and ASTM E1996-12 ASTM E1886f E1996 Large Missile Impact, Level D, Wind Zone 3 ASTM E1886/ E1996 Cyclic Load Test, ±50.Opsf design pressure 4. Anchor calculations, report number 513921-1, prepared, signed and sealed by Luis Roberto Lomas P.E. Limitations and Conditions of use: • Maximum design pressure:. ±50.Opsf • Maximum unit size: 52118" x 75" • Units must be glazed per ASTM El 300-04109, see installation instructions for glass details. • This product is not rated to be used in the HVHZ. • This product is impact resistant and does not require impact protection in wind borne debris regions. • Frame material to be Rigid PVC. Installation: Units must be installed in accordance with manufacturer's installation instructions and approval documents, 08-03042. Certification of Independence: Please note that I don't have nor will acquire a financial interest in any company manufacturing or distributing the product(s) for which this report is being issued. Also, I don't have nor will acquire a financial interest in any other entity involved in the approval process of the listed product(s). 1 of 1 01111II////,/ '`�J�CO t(/f�i *4� 051 i TA'E� QF ; ,e ONA1_ t//!rl11111�` Luis R.
